Other Music is the 407th most popular major in the country with 1,117 degrees awarded in 2020-2021.

Across the Southeast region, there were 297 other music gra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the bachelor’s degree level specifically, there were 246 other music graduates with average earnings and debt of $37,400 and $27,180 respectively.

This year’s “Most Well Attended Other Music Major in the Southeast Region for a Bachelor’s” ranking analyzed 31 colleges that offered a degree in other music. This ranking identifies schools that graduate the most students in other music.
